Effect of propolis supplementation and breed on growth performance, immunity, blood parameters and cecal microbiota in growing rabbits.

Abstract

OBJECTIVE

The present study was conducted to investigate the potential effects of dietary supplemented propolis in two growing rabbit breeds on growth performance, immune response, blood parameters, carcass characteristics, and cecal microflora composition.

METHODS

A total of 90 growing rabbits aged 6 weeks from two breeds (V-line and Jabali) were randomly allocated to 3 dietary propolis experimental treatments. The experimental treatments consisted of a 2×3 factorial arrangement with two rabbit breeds and three levels of dietary propolis supplementation (0, 250 mg/kg, and 500 mg/kg). Each sub-treatment has 15 rabbits. The experimental period lasted six weeks.

RESULTS

There were no significant differences in growth performance and carcass characteristics due to propolis administration. Propolis supplementation at a high level significantly increased (linear; p<0.05) cellular-mediated immunity compared with the unsupplemented group. Furthermore, the rabbits receiving propolis exhibited a significant increase (linear and quadratic; p<0.03) in IgM immunoglobulins compared to the control. The current study provides further evidence that the dietary inclusion of propolis can significantly reduce pathogenic bacterial colonization in growing rabbits. The total count of microflora, E. coli, and Salmonella spp. was significantly lower (linear; p<0.01) in supplemented rabbit groups compared to the control group according to the microbiological analysis of cecal digesta. Based on breed effect, the results indicated that Jabali rabbits (local) performed better than V-line rabbits (foreign) in the majority of the studied traits.

CONCLUSION

Dietary propolis is promising for further investigation into improving intestinal health and enhancing immunity in growing rabbits.

摘要

目的

本研究旨在探讨日粮中添加蜂胶对两个生长阶段兔品种的生长性能、免疫反应、血液参数、胴体特性和盲肠微生物群落组成的潜在影响。

方法

将来自两个品种(V系和贾巴利)的90只6周龄生长兔随机分配到3种日粮蜂胶实验处理组。实验处理采用2×3析因设计,包括两个兔品种和三个日粮蜂胶添加水平(0、250mg/kg和500mg/kg)。每个亚处理有15只兔子。实验期持续6周。

结果

饲喂蜂胶对生长性能和胴体特性没有显著差异。与未添加组相比,高水平添加蜂胶显著提高(线性;p<0.05)细胞介导的免疫。此外,与对照组相比,接受蜂胶的兔子IgM免疫球蛋白显著增加(线性和二次曲线;p<0.03)。本研究进一步证明,日粮中添加蜂胶可显著减少生长兔的病原菌定植。根据盲肠消化物的微生物分析,添加蜂胶的兔组微生物总数、大肠杆菌和沙门氏菌属显著低于对照组(线性;p<0.01)。基于品种效应,结果表明,贾巴利兔(本地)在大多数研究性状上比V系兔(外来)表现更好。

结论

日粮蜂胶有望进一步研究改善生长兔的肠道健康和增强免疫力。
